为什么要配置多个服务器?
配置多个服务器是为了提高系统的可靠性和性能,通过将数据和应用程序分布在多个服务器上,可以确保即使某个服务器出现故障,其他服务器也能继续运行,从而保持系统的稳定性和可用性,多个服务器还可以分担负载,提高处理能力和响应速度,提供更好的用户体验,配置多个服务器是确保系统高可用性、高性能和可扩展性的重要手段。
为什么要配置多个服务器
随着互联网的飞速发展和企业业务的不断扩展,单一服务器在应对大规模访问、数据处理和高并发等场景时,其性能往往难以满足企业的需求,为了提升系统的可靠性、性能和用户体验,配置多个服务器成为了许多企业的必然选择,本文将详细探讨配置多个服务器的优势,同时强调在配置过程中的注意事项。
提高性能和可扩展性
单个服务器在处理海量请求时,容易出现性能瓶颈,导致响应速度慢、服务质量下降,配置多个服务器可以分散请求负载,显著提高网站的访问速度和响应能力,从而提升用户体验,随着业务的快速增长,企业需要的资源越来越多,配置多个服务器使得企业可以根据业务需求进行灵活扩展,满足不断增长的需求。
实现高可用性和容错性
- 高可用性:通过负载均衡技术,将请求分散到不同的服务器上,避免单点故障导致的服务中断。
- 容错性:多个服务器之间的数据备份和同步可以提高系统的容错性,当某台服务器出现故障时,其他服务器可以继续处理请求,保证系统的稳定运行,采用分布式存储技术,可以避免因硬件故障导致的数据丢失。
优化网络架构
配置多个服务器可以优化网络架构,增强系统的稳定性和安全性,部署防火墙服务器保护内部网络免受攻击,利用内容分发网络(CDN)技术提高用户访问速度,通过配置多个服务器,还可以实现负载均衡,避免网络拥塞,提高系统的整体性能。
便于管理和维护
配置多个服务器可以分散系统的管理压力,模块化管理和维护降低系统的复杂性,通过分布式监控系统,可以实时监控各个服务器的运行状态,及时发现并解决问题。
降低成本
虽然配置多个服务器需要一定的初期投入,但从长远来看,可以降低企业的运营成本,提高系统的性能和稳定性可以减少因系统故障导致的损失;实现自动化部署和管理可以降低人力成本;采用云计算等技术可以实现资源的动态分配和灵活计费,降低企业的IT成本。
注意事项
- 安全性:加强网络安全防护,防止黑客攻击和数据泄露。
- 负载均衡:实现有效的负载均衡策略,避免某些服务器过载。
- 数据同步:选择合适的数据同步技术,确保数据的准确性和一致性。
- 监控和管理:建立全面的监控和管理机制,实时监控服务器运行状态,并进行定期的维护和升级。
配置多个服务器可以提高系统的性能、可扩展性、高可用性、容错性、网络架构优化以及便于管理和维护等方面的优势,企业在实施时,应注意安全性、负载均衡、数据同步和监控和管理等问题,通过合理配置和优化多个服务器,企业可以更好地满足业务需求,提高竞争力。
